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6710271066 066336 185087
9324949 3196226 435629804
9324949 3196226 435629804
27 107 05
All about undefined
Interested in learning more?
9324949 3196226 435629804
27 107 05
See more
2245200 74745203 09740686
83205898 762419 69 666185512
See more
954648042 5075869
895954 55 62476529
See more